Output 4efda881167af2472eac15ab719dac13e5d1b77b5f719f04880c9e9485b94382:12

value
28352066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 264369cd0c7b9cfd86a30fdfdf5aa4c23fbf7939 OP_EQUAL
address
35BLMnoPqwUsSWAx7w2feA5ytY9i5k1Ucs
transaction
4efda881167af2472eac15ab719dac13e5d1b77b5f719f04880c9e9485b94382
spent
true